Output 37e53c34230070ab3e4f62510ea030d1448f407dd49d3cf63e8649cb7f0d5460:0

value
22499719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f90b598dcd0385c35af58b292690848c32e9cecf OP_EQUAL
address
3QPqmufc425DGA7ugWDDM6XWkhn9o3angA
transaction
37e53c34230070ab3e4f62510ea030d1448f407dd49d3cf63e8649cb7f0d5460
spent
true